Starting 2023, the Common Management Admission Test (CMAT 2023) will be conducted by the National Testing Agency. The NTA CMAT 2023 is a national level exam, which will be conducted across 84 cities in India in 2023. It is a computer-based exam and the language of the CMAT 2023 exam is English.

Until 2018, the exam was conducted by All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E) as per the directions of Ministry of Human Resource Development (MHRD), Government of India.

Q. What is National Testing Agency?

The creation of National Testing Agency (NTA) was approved by the Union Cabinet chaired by the honorable Prime Minister of India Shri. Narendra Modi. NTA has been registered as a Society under the Indian Societies Registration Act 1860.

Q. When was NTA established/proposed?

The National Testing Agency was proposed in the 2017-18 budget by the Finance Minister of India.

Q. What is the purpose of National Testing Agency (NTA)?

National Testing Agency (NTA) is an autonomous, specialized, and self-sustained organization that conducts the entrance exams for higher education institutions in India. NTA will now conduct all entrance exams that were earlier conducted by CBSE.

Q. Will the CMAT 2023 exam be conducted twice by NTA?

Most entrance exams conducted by NTA will be conducted twice a year so that the candidates get ample amount of opportunities. However, the NTA CMAT 2023 exam will only be conducted ONCE a year. Exams like JEE(Main) and NEET(UG) will be conducted twice.

Q. Will there be any changes in the CMAT 2023 exam pattern since NTA will be conducting it?

No, there is no significant change in the exam pattern of CMAT 2023 and CMAT 2023 exam syllabus. It is interesting to note that there was never a pre-defined syllabus for CMAT 2023 exam, even when it was conducted by the AICTE. The CMAT 2023 marking scheme has negative marking. Q. Will there be a change in the CMAT 2023 participating institutes list since the exam is now conducted by NTA (National Testing Agency)?

No. There are still around 1000 AICTE-Approved Institutions/University Departments/Constituent Colleges/Affiliated Colleges that will accept the CMAT 2023 score.

Q. Will there be a practice test released by the NTA?

The National Testing Agency (NTA) has established a network of practice test centers for students from the rural areas. This is to give a fair chance to everyone to practice before the actual exam. NTA has identified Schools and engineering colleges that have dedicated computer centers. Students can access them on a Saturday or Sunday starting from 3rd week of August. Such facilities are free of charge.

Q. Should there be a change in preparation strategy for CMAT 2023 exam since the testing agency is now NTA?

Since there is no change in the CMAT 2023 test pattern, the preparation strategy should not be affected by the change in test conducting authority from AICTE to NTA. Your prime focus should be CMAT 2023 exam only.
